How's it going, when I first start riding, the bike shifts perfect, but after it gets warmed up a bit i keep hitting false neutrals between nearly every gear. If I hold the shifter up and give it throttle then let the shifter down it shifts fine. Anyone know what the issue may be ? |

I would check to make sure the shift lever isn't rotating on the bushing. This was a problem on my Blast, ended up drilling a hole through the lever and bushing and tapping a pin into it. Otherwise, the Blast generally has a lot of false neutrals. |
